Description: 

Massive chemical explosions in China kill at least 50; experts assessing ongoing risks
Japan restarts nuclear power generation for first time since Fukushima disaster
Animas River carries three million gallons of mining wastewater downstream to Navajo Nation and Utah
Connecticut Supreme Court overturns state’s death penalty
St. Louis County under state of emergency as protesters remember Mike Brown shooting
Violence against media in Nigeria continues despite presidential pledge
Ten of thousands of rural women converge on Brazil’s capital city for March of the Daisies
Bolivian president opens up protected natural areas for oil and gas drilling
